DIEP Flap Breast Reconstruction

Definition

DIEP flap breast reconstruction is a surgical procedure that involves using the patient's own abdominal tissue, including skin, fat, and blood vessels, to reconstruct a natural-looking breast after a mastectomy. The acronym DIEP stands for deep inferior epigastric perforator, which refers to the blood vessels used in the procedure. This technique preserves the abdominal muscles and has a lower risk of complications compared to other reconstruction methods.
